Microsoft ngaleupaskeun WinGet 1.4 manajer pakét open source

Microsoft parantos ngenalkeun WinGet 1.4 (Windows Package Manager), dirancang pikeun masang aplikasi dina Windows tina gudang anu dirojong komunitas sareng janten alternatif garis paréntah pikeun Microsoft Store. Kodeu ditulis dina C ++ sarta disebarkeun dina lisénsi MIT.

Pikeun ngatur bungkusan, paréntah disayogikeun anu sami sareng manajer pakét sapertos apt sareng dnf (pasang, milarian, daptar, ningkatkeun, jsb.). Parameter pakét ditetepkeun ngaliwatan file manifest dina format YAML. Repositori WinGet ngan ukur dianggo salaku indéks, sareng manifes numbu ka pos éksternal atanapi file msi, contona, di-host dina Microsoft Store, GitHub, atanapi dina situs proyék utama). Pikeun nyederhanakeun nyiptakeun file manifest, toolkit winget-create parantos diajukeun.

Ayeuna, gudang nawiskeun sakitar dua rébu bungkusan, kalebet proyék sapertos 7Zip, OpenJDK, iTunes, Chrome, Blender, DockerDesktop, Dropbox, Evernote, FreeCAD, GIMP, Git, Maxima, Inkscape, Nmap, Firefox, Thunderbird, Skype, Edge, VisualStudio, KiCad, LibreOffice, Minecraft, Opera, Putty, TelegramDesktop, Steam, WhatsApp, Wireguard, Wireshark sareng sagala rupa aplikasi Microsoft. Nyiptakeun repositori swasta dirojong, interaksi sareng anu dilaksanakeun via REST API.

Sacara standar, nalika masang rakitan WinGet siap-siap dina manajer pakét, telemétri dikirim, anu ngumpulkeun data ngeunaan interaksi pangguna sareng manajer pakét sareng kasalahan anu lumangsung. Pikeun nganonaktipkeun telemétri, anjeun tiasa milih nilai "Dasar" dina "Setélan> Privasi> Diagnostik & eupan balik" atanapi ngawangun WinGet tina kode sumber.

Dina rilis anyar:

  • Kasebut nyaéta dimungkinkeun pikeun nyayogikeun file pamasangan sareng pamasangan dina arsip pos, salian ti format MSIX, MSI sareng EXE anu dirojong sateuacana.
  • Kamampuhan paréntah "winget show" parantos dilegaan, hasilna ayeuna nunjukkeun inpormasi ngeunaan tag sareng tautan ka halaman pameseran aplikasi.
    Microsoft ngaleupaskeun WinGet 1.4 manajer pakét open source
  • Ditambahkeun dukungan pikeun nami paréntah alternatif. Contona, pikeun paréntah "search" alias "manggihan" dilaksanakeun, pikeun paréntah "install" alias "tambah", pikeun pamutahiran - update, pikeun uninstall - rm, pikeun daptar - ls, sarta pikeun setelan - config.
  • Ningkatkeun pamasangan aplikasi sareng prosés update. Contona, upami anjeun nyobian nganggo paréntah install dina pakét anu tos dipasang, WinGet bakal ngadeteksi ayana pakét sareng sacara otomatis ngaluarkeun paréntah pamutahiran pikeun ningkatkeun tinimbang masang éta (pilihan "--no-upgrade" parantos ditambahkeun. pikeun nyegah kabiasaan ieu).
  • Ditambahkeun pilihan "--antos", anu nalika dieusian saatos operasi réngsé, nyarankeun anjeun pencét konci pikeun neraskeun, anu tiasa mangpaat pikeun marios kaluaran nalika nelepon winget tina skrip.
    Microsoft ngaleupaskeun WinGet 1.4 manajer pakét open source

sumber: opennet.ru

Tambahkeun komentar